A convenient and efficient method is described for the synthesis of alkoxy substituted 2H-chromens by L-proline catalyzed reaction of salicylaldehydes with diketone in alcohol. The method is applicable for various substituted salicylaldehydes and aliphatic as well as benzylic alcohols. (C) 2013 Elsevier Ltd. All rights reserved.

A new method for the synthesis of substituted 2H-chromenes catalyzed by lipase was reported in the first time. Besides providing a simple and efficient method for the synthesis of 2H-chromenes, this study extends the applicability of lipase in organic synthesis.
